What is Objects In Front Of You Are Not As Shiny As They Appear?


1.

A play on the warning text you see on car door mirrors.

This is for those people with ADHD who are easily distracted by shiny objects.

I use this at work for people who get caught up in drama instead of doing their job.

Hey, buddy, focus. Objects in front of you are not as shiny as they appear.
